While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$84,023 and as low as $32,389, the majority of Electrical Journeyman salaries currently range between $43,654 (25th percentile) to $59,613 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$70,879 annually in Montana.

How much does an Electrician - Apprentice make in Montana? The average Electrician - Apprentice salary in Montana is $47,300 as of April 26, 2022, but the range typically falls between $41,300 and $54,900.

Oregon has reciprocity agreements for electrical licensing with Idaho, Utah, Montana, Arkansas, Wyoming, and Maine.

In the state of Montana, you can earn a residential electrician license in about 4,000 hours, or two years. Earning a journeyman electrician license takes about 8,000 hours, or four years. Besides full-time practical work experience, some licenses also require a minimum of 500 hours of classroom-based training.
